From: pthomas@suse.de To: gcc-gnats@gcc.gnu.org Cc: aj@suse.de, rth@redhat.com Subject: c/6643: gcc fails in tree check for assignment to variable sized array Date: Mon, 13 May 2002 04:06:00 -0000 [thread overview] Message-ID: <20020513105806.23039.qmail@sources.redhat.com> (raw) >Number: 6643 >Category: c >Synopsis: gcc fails in tree check for assignment to variable sized array >Confidential: no >Severity: serious >Priority: medium >Responsible: unassigned >State: open >Class: sw-bug >Submitter-Id: net >Arrival-Date: Mon May 13 04:06:05 PDT 2002 >Closed-Date: >Last-Modified: >Originator: Philipp Thomas, SuSE Linux Ag >Release: 3.1 20020506 >Organization: >Environment: axp-suse-linux >Description: Given this test case: void foo (unsigned int len) { char str[len]; str[0] = '\0'; } gcc with checking enabled fails with: t.c: In function `foo': t.c:5: tree check: expected integer_cst, have plus_expr in tree_int_cst_sgn, at tree.c:3513 >How-To-Repeat: >Fix: >Release-Note: >Audit-Trail: >Unformatted:
